Rule provides for consideration of H.R. 2401. Previous question shall be considered as ordered without intervening motions except motion to recommit. After the adoption of this resolution, the Speaker may declare the House resolved into the Committee of teh Whole House for the further consideration of the bill. Measure will be read by section. Specified amendments are in order. No further amendments to the committee amendment in the nature of a substitute shall be in order except the amendments printed in the report accompanying this resolution and amendments en bloc described in sec. 3 of this resolution, to be offered in the order and manner specified.
